Update linuxigd to 0.95.
Main cange since 0.92 is code written with C instead of C++.
Complete ChangeLog is unknown.
Recent changelog:
2006-08-13 Daniel J Blueman <daniel.blueman@gmail.com>
* linux-igd 0.95 released
2006-07-25 Daniel J Blueman <daniel.blueman@gmail.com>
* Added option ALLOW_MULTICAST to init script, which when not
set to 'no', enables multicast packets to be received by
internal interface
* Added '-f' option to run in foreground for debugging etc
* Validate internal interface name correctly
* Other minor tweaks, such as making variables local to block
to save on stack space, interface name length fixes
2006-05-23 Daniel J Blueman <daniel.blueman@gmail.com>
* Added manpage contributed by Jose' Fonseca <j_r_fonseca@yahoo.co.uk>
2006-05-19 Daniel J Blueman <daniel.blueman@gmail.com>
* Protect against bad addresses being passed to inet_addr()
* Enable compiler optimization in makefile
* Fix compile warnings and uninitialised variable possible use
* Some makefile and code cleanups
2006-05-04 mhyllander
* Updated installation instructions for libupnp 1.3.1, and also
added a note about installing with precompiled libraries on Fedora
Core 5.
2006-02-01 mhyllander
* Fixed problem with multiple children being forked when using
iptables to modify the netfilter tables. upnpd was doing a
fork+system without a following exit, so children continued living
on. Now a fork+exec+exit is done.
* Included a patch from Juho Va"ha"-Herttua to fix inserting of
forward rules when using libiptc.
http://sourceforge.net/forum/forum.php?thread_id=1270012&forum_id=174960
http://users.tkk.fi/~jvahaher/linux-igd/linux-igd_insert.diff
* Added handling of port mapping duration. Port mappings will be
automatically removed when they expire. If the client doesn't set
a duration, a default duration can be used. The default duration
can either be set as a relative time (e.g. two hours), or as an
absolute time of day (e.g. 04:00 every day).
* You can force upnpd to delete all port mappings by sending it the
SIGUSR1 signal. The SIGINT and SIGTERM signals terminate upnpd.
* Made parsing of the configuration file more secure by guarding
against buffer overflow.
* In the configuration file, the path to the iptables command is now
specified between quotes, to allow all characters to be used in
the path.
* syslog messages are now sent to local6. Trace output is sent to
LOG_DEBUG. You can specify the log level in the configuration file
by setting debug_mode between 0 (no output) and 3 (all output).
* added an example init.d script: etc/upnpd.rc.
* Some code cleanups, like only defining globals in one place
(i.e. not in an include file), and some improvements to the
Makefile.
2006-08-27 17:00:00 +02:00
|
|
|
$NetBSD: distinfo,v 1.5 2006/08/27 15:00:00 obache Exp $
|
2005-03-13 13:48:21 +01:00
|
|
|
|
Update linuxigd to 0.95.
Main cange since 0.92 is code written with C instead of C++.
Complete ChangeLog is unknown.
Recent changelog:
2006-08-13 Daniel J Blueman <daniel.blueman@gmail.com>
* linux-igd 0.95 released
2006-07-25 Daniel J Blueman <daniel.blueman@gmail.com>
* Added option ALLOW_MULTICAST to init script, which when not
set to 'no', enables multicast packets to be received by
internal interface
* Added '-f' option to run in foreground for debugging etc
* Validate internal interface name correctly
* Other minor tweaks, such as making variables local to block
to save on stack space, interface name length fixes
2006-05-23 Daniel J Blueman <daniel.blueman@gmail.com>
* Added manpage contributed by Jose' Fonseca <j_r_fonseca@yahoo.co.uk>
2006-05-19 Daniel J Blueman <daniel.blueman@gmail.com>
* Protect against bad addresses being passed to inet_addr()
* Enable compiler optimization in makefile
* Fix compile warnings and uninitialised variable possible use
* Some makefile and code cleanups
2006-05-04 mhyllander
* Updated installation instructions for libupnp 1.3.1, and also
added a note about installing with precompiled libraries on Fedora
Core 5.
2006-02-01 mhyllander
* Fixed problem with multiple children being forked when using
iptables to modify the netfilter tables. upnpd was doing a
fork+system without a following exit, so children continued living
on. Now a fork+exec+exit is done.
* Included a patch from Juho Va"ha"-Herttua to fix inserting of
forward rules when using libiptc.
http://sourceforge.net/forum/forum.php?thread_id=1270012&forum_id=174960
http://users.tkk.fi/~jvahaher/linux-igd/linux-igd_insert.diff
* Added handling of port mapping duration. Port mappings will be
automatically removed when they expire. If the client doesn't set
a duration, a default duration can be used. The default duration
can either be set as a relative time (e.g. two hours), or as an
absolute time of day (e.g. 04:00 every day).
* You can force upnpd to delete all port mappings by sending it the
SIGUSR1 signal. The SIGINT and SIGTERM signals terminate upnpd.
* Made parsing of the configuration file more secure by guarding
against buffer overflow.
* In the configuration file, the path to the iptables command is now
specified between quotes, to allow all characters to be used in
the path.
* syslog messages are now sent to local6. Trace output is sent to
LOG_DEBUG. You can specify the log level in the configuration file
by setting debug_mode between 0 (no output) and 3 (all output).
* added an example init.d script: etc/upnpd.rc.
* Some code cleanups, like only defining globals in one place
(i.e. not in an include file), and some improvements to the
Makefile.
2006-08-27 17:00:00 +02:00
|
|
|
SHA1 (linuxigd-0.95.tar.gz) = b1084d4ffa7f95f672257df5de57a0d861cea7fd
|
|
|
|
RMD160 (linuxigd-0.95.tar.gz) = 6e2c60f3bf2362c2133a97385f01b418da5de03e
|
|
|
|
Size (linuxigd-0.95.tar.gz) = 34627 bytes
|
|
|
|
SHA1 (patch-aa) = 3f7229b741a6ce5c88248d49691180999b35746a
|
|
|
|
SHA1 (patch-af) = b56b189b6730fe5fb26886bd765b7db13d952c64
|
|
|
|
SHA1 (patch-ag) = 4d7cacb7de0e6071f23323283da5a1278fc8b908
|
|
|
|
SHA1 (patch-ah) = e66964432aff7205d41007708fba19eb5cd83f3c
|
|
|
|
SHA1 (patch-ai) = 746bb88ce284e2c4ccfa49c39eb449151b1cf995
|